数组是一种数据结构,可以包含多个元素,每个元素可以是一个数值、字符串、布尔值等等。以下是一些常见的数组类型及其描述:
一维数组:线性数组,元素按顺序排列,每个元素都有一个较早的索引。
二维数组:数组的数组,由行和列组成,每个元素都有一个较早的行列索引。
多维数组:由多个维度组成的数组,每个元素都有一个较早的索引路径。
字符数组:用于存储字符串的数组。
布尔数组:包含布尔值的数组,用于存储逻辑状态或进行逻辑运算。
指针数组:包含指针的数组,可以用于存储多个地址。
引用数组:包含引用的数组,可以用于存储多个对象的引用。
稀疏数组:只存储非零元素的数组,可以节省存储空间。
对象数组:包含对象实例的数组,可以用于存储多个对象的引用。
可变长度数组:长度可变的数组,可以动态增长或缩小。